From:
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)
A·muck
a. & adv.
In
a
frenzied
and
reckless
manner
.
To run amuck
,
to
rush
out
in
a
state
of
frenzy
,
as
the
Malays
sometimes
do
under
the
influence
of
“bhang,”
and
attack
every
one
that
comes
in
the
way
;
to
assail
recklessly
and
indiscriminately
.
Satire's
my
weapon
,
but
I'm
too
discreet
To
run
amuck
,
and
tilt
at
all
I
meet
. --
Pope
.

From:
WordNet (r) 2.0
amuck
adj
:
in
a
murderous
frenzy
as
if
possessed
by
a
demon
; "
the
soldier
was
completely
amuck
"; "
berserk
with
grief
"; "
a
berserk
worker
smashing
windows
" [
syn
:
amok
,
berserk
,
demoniac
,
demoniacal
,
possessed(p)
]
adv
1:
wildly
;
without
self-control
; "
when
the
restaurant
caught
fire
the
patrons
ran
amuck
,
blocking
the
exit
" [
syn
:
amok
]
2:
in
a
murderous
frenzy
; "
rioters
running
amuck
and
throwing
sticks
and
bottles
and
stones
" [
syn
:
amok
,
murderously
]
